Origins of Gambling: A Historical Perspective

The journey of gambling can be traced back to ancient civilizations, where the earliest evidence of games of chance emerged in China around 2300 BC. Archaeologists discovered tiles that were used for a rudimentary form of gambling. This activity likely served as a form of entertainment and social bonding among community members, setting the stage for future gambling practices. Ancient cultures utilized various materials, including bones and stones, as gaming implements, indicating that the allure of chance was deeply embedded in human behavior from the outset. As societies evolved, so did the complexity of gambling. The Roman Empire introduced more organized betting practices, incorporating dice games and betting on chariot races. These activities were not only popular among the elite but also permeated the lower classes, illustrating that gambling had become a fundamental aspect of Roman leisure. The Romans established rules and structures around betting, demonstrating an early understanding of risk and reward that would later influence the development of modern gambling practices.

The Middle Ages saw the emergence of card games, which further transformed the gambling landscape. Originating in Asia, playing cards spread through Europe, leading to the establishment of various gambling houses. These early gaming establishments served as a precursor to modern casinos, offering a space for individuals to gather and engage in games of chance. The period marked a significant shift towards more structured gambling environments, laying the groundwork for the casinos we know today.

The Rise of Casinos and Their Cultural Impact

The evolution of gambling took a monumental leap in the 17th century with the establishment of the first official casinos. Venice, Italy, became home to the Ridotto, which is often regarded as the world’s first public gambling house. This venue not only offered games of chance but also created an atmosphere of luxury and social interaction, thus intertwining gambling with culture and society. The concept of casinos began to spread across Europe, becoming synonymous with high society and sophistication, showcasing how gambling was perceived as an elegant pastime.

As the 19th century rolled in, gambling houses proliferated in various forms, from riverboat casinos in the United States to opulent establishments in cities like Monte Carlo. These venues provided not only gambling opportunities but also entertainment, dining, and social engagement, cultivating a vibrant nightlife culture. The romanticized image of casinos began to take shape, influenced by literature and cinema, creating an allure that attracted individuals from all walks of life.

The cultural impact of casinos is evident in their role as social hubs. They often hosted grand events and performances, making them focal points for community gatherings. This transformation of gambling from a simple pastime to a multifaceted social experience is a testament to its enduring appeal. As regulations started to form around gambling, particularly in the early 20th century, casinos began to operate within legal frameworks, legitimizing the industry and encouraging its growth.

The Digital Revolution: Online Gambling Emergence

The advent of the internet in the late 20th century marked a seismic shift in the gambling landscape. With the launch of the first online casino in 1994, gambling was no longer confined to physical establishments. Players could now engage in their favorite games from the comfort of their own homes, a trend that rapidly gained momentum. Online platforms began to offer a wide array of games, including slots, poker, and table games, attracting a diverse audience eager for convenience and variety.

As technology advanced, so did the features of online gambling. The integration of live dealer games in the early 2000s brought the immersive experience of real casinos to the digital world. Players could interact with real dealers through video streams, adding an element of authenticity that appealed to traditionalists. Moreover, the rise of mobile gaming allowed users to gamble on-the-go, further expanding the reach and accessibility of online gambling platforms.

However, this digital boom came with challenges, including issues related to regulation and responsible gambling. Governments worldwide began to implement legislation to protect players and ensure fair play, fostering a safer environment in which to gamble. The evolution of online gambling reflects a broader trend of technological innovation, significantly altering how people perceive and engage with gambling today.

The Regulation and Ethics of Gambling

As gambling became more widespread, the need for regulation became increasingly apparent. Various governments around the world recognized the potential for abuse and addiction associated with gambling activities. In response, many countries instituted laws and regulations aimed at protecting consumers and ensuring fair practices within the industry. These regulations often include age restrictions, licensing requirements, and measures to promote responsible gambling.

Ethical considerations have also come to the forefront of gambling discussions. The growing awareness of gambling addiction has spurred the implementation of various support mechanisms for individuals struggling with compulsive behaviors. Many online casinos and gaming establishments now promote responsible gambling through self-exclusion programs, setting deposit limits, and providing access to support resources. This evolution in ethics reflects a broader societal recognition of the importance of safeguarding individuals‘ well-being.

Furthermore, the integration of technology in monitoring gambling behaviors has played a crucial role in promoting responsible gaming. Advanced algorithms and data analytics help identify problematic patterns, allowing operators to intervene when necessary. This proactive approach aims to mitigate the negative consequences of gambling while ensuring that the enjoyment of games remains a positive experience for the vast majority of players.
